WebA differential amplifier is a type of electronic amplifier that amplifies the difference between two input voltages but suppresses any voltage common to the two inputs. [1] It is an analog circuit with two inputs and and one output , in which the output is ideally proportional to the difference between the two voltages:

WebJun 9, 2016 · But the practical value of single-ended amplifier configurations is a different story—the fact is, differential amplifiers dominate modern analog ICs. There are a few reasons for this: Differential amplifiers apply gain not to one input signal but to the difference between two input signals.
